Heading to a Beach in Cornwall? Learn How to Stay Safe with RNLI’s Catchy Song
If you’re planning to visit one of Cornwall’s beautiful beaches this week, there’s a new way to make sure you stay safe by the sea. The Royal National Lifeboat Institution (RNLI) has released a catchy safety song designed to help beachgoers remember essential tips to stay out of danger while enjoying the coast.
A Lifesaving Tune
The RNLI’s song is easy to learn and perfect for sharing with family and friends. With its simple but important message, the tune is aimed at making safety advice accessible and memorable for everyone, from children to adults. Whether you’re a local or just visiting Cornwall, this is a fun way to ensure you’re aware of the potential risks at the beach.
Spread the Word and Save Lives
By sharing the song with others, you could play a part in preventing accidents at the seaside. The RNLI encourages everyone to pass the tune along to loved ones before heading out for a day of sun, sea, and sand. In doing so, you’ll help create a safer environment for everyone enjoying Cornwall’s picturesque coastline.
Why It Matters
Beach safety is crucial, especially during the summer months when the shores are crowded with tourists and locals alike. The RNLI’s initiative is a timely reminder to take beach safety seriously. With this simple and engaging approach, the organisation aims to make lifesaving knowledge as widespread as possible.
